Output 28659da3a1bfdb468c2a021ab9ad76f35d79ea6a22e83ee65eb2548827c08217:5

value
30037512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4940b7271aa5bf248f128cb3db0fc5c421a5c7f OP_EQUAL
address
MQMyDHb2p6qYZatdDbHje1WAGYzAbcpxiJ
transaction
28659da3a1bfdb468c2a021ab9ad76f35d79ea6a22e83ee65eb2548827c08217
spent
true